Lot Essay

According to the present owner and confirmed by the copy of the Patek Philippe service invoice and Extract from the Archives, this beautiful watch was originally born and manufactured as a pocket watch in 1912. It was not until over 70 years later that Patek Philippe wonderfully restored this pocket watch and converted it into a wristwatch.
